Robin is a carefree half-elf who has a big passion for music and anything creative. They have a very bubbly but also fierce personality and if something hurts them or something they're passionate/cares about, they won't hesitate to defend that. Their major interests consist of making music, studying levitation spells, tarot cards, and history.


In this story, Robin is told to grow up and take some responsibility. They don't seem to care much about school but in reality, they're very stressed from studying too hard and puts their mental health first. They don't care much about consequences though and that just makes their situation more stressful in the long run. The second lead character, Annalise, is the opposite of them and makes Robin face that situation through their differences. This is how Robin grows as a character.


When I imagine Robin's voice, I imagine it being a very bubbly and childish voice, often making people feel happy just by being around them. When angry, they get furious and won't take no for an answer, more or less, they can be pretty stubborn. They identify as non-binary, meaning more or less that I'd love to hear someone with an androgynous voice, even better yet if you identify as non-binary (as I find representation a big plus for the movie industry).
